Absa Premiership Round 24 – Orlando Pirates vs Mpumalanga Black Aces: 18 March 2015

Absa Premiership Round 24 – Orlando Pirates vs Mpumalanga Black Aces   Date: 18 March 2015   Time: 19:30   Venue: Orlando Stadium   Orlando Pirates who have had an amazing run since the second round of the 2014/15 season commenced, are at home to Mpumalanga Black Aces who have just parted ways with head coach, Clive Barker. The Buccaneers claimed a valuable 2-0 win at home against Chippa United and will equally be determined to claim another win in their quest for a top two finish. AmaZayoni will take heart from their last league encounter in which they scored a late goal to beat Moroka Swallows 2-1.   View Soccer Laduma's TV Schedule   ORLANDO PIRATES:   Averages per game for 2014-15 season:   Shots on goal: 15.44   Entries into final third: 68.13   Successful passes: 367.44   Possession: 53%   Tackles: 23.25   Recent results:   Orlando Pirates 2-1 Uganda Revenue (Mahamutsa 4' ; Majoro 84')   Orlando Pirates 2-0 Chippa United (Makola 6' ; Myeni 27')   Kaizer Chiefs 0-0 Orlando Pirates   Key performers:   Defender (most tackles): Patrick Phungwayo, 3.07 tackles per game    Midfielder (most passes): Oupa Manyisa, 49.07 passes per game   Forward/Striker (most shots): Kermit Erasmus, 2.71 shots per game   Top goal scorer (all competitions):   Lehlohonolo Majoro (12) (8 PSL) (1 TKO) (2 MTN 8) (1 CAF)   Top assists (all competitions):    Kermit Erasmus (7) (6 PSL) (1 TKO)   MPUMALANGA BLACK ACES:   Averages per game for 2014-15 season:   Shots on goal: 12.48   Entries into final third: 67.67   Successful passes: 291.43   Possession: 51%   Tackles: 21.29   Recent results:   Mpumalanga Black Aces 2-1 Moroka Swallows (Mbesuma 68' ; Gyimah 81')   Ajax Cape Town 2-1 Mpumalanga Black Aces (Ngalo 25')   Mpumalanga Black Aces 1-1 AmaZulu (Khuboni 80' Penalty)   Key performers:   Defender (most tackles): Roger da Costa, 3.67 tackles per game   Midfielder (most passes): Miguel Timm, 32.43 passes per game   Forward/Striker (most shots): Tendai Ndoro, 2.9 shots per game   Top goal scorer (all competitions):   Tendai Ndoro (6) (6 PSL)   Top assists (all competitions):    Onyekachi Okonkwo (6) (6 PSL)   View Soccer Laduma's TV Schedule   Key Stats:   As AmaZayoni seek redemption following their last win over the Buccaneers in the first round league clash, all stats count against them as Bucs have been in scintillating form of late.
